The position advertised is for two full-time field technicians to assist a 
USGS-funded project on rivers in the Upper Colorado River Basin (UCRB). 
The project is to analyze riparian plant communities along rivers in the 
UCRB which includes most of western Colorado and eastern Utah. Technicians 
will spend three months traveling to approximately 15 sites located 
throughout region. At each site, we will spend 1-2 days in each site 
surveying riparian plant communities. The field team will be based out of 
Fort Collins, CO where the research facilities are located.

RESPONSIBILITIES: Primary duties will be establishing transects, setting 
up sampling plots and estimating plant cover in vegetation plots. Also, 
technicians will survey ground surface elevation at sites in riparian 
habitat.
